BLF did its first proof of concept in 2016 working with 20 smallholder farmers of green chili from 20 different villages around Varanasi in Uttar Pradesh, India. The farmers’ chili yields tripled, from 7.8mt/acre in 2016 to 22.7mt/acre in 2024. WebSmall-holder farmers are vital for India’s agriculture and rural economy. Small-holder farmers - defined as those marginal and sub-marginal farm households that own or/and cultivate less than 2.0 hectare of land - constitute about 78 per cent of the country’s farmers (at Agricultural Census 1990-91). WebThose with less than 2 hectares of farm land are referred as small and marginal farmers. They comprise about 86.2 percent of the country’s total farmers.
